问题标签 [mobile-data]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- 如何在android中同时连接数据和wifi网络
我在 SO 中查看了与此相关的所有类似问题。但找不到解决方案,在大多数情况下,结论是“不可能”。但我找到了一个名为speedify的应用程序,通过使用该应用程序,我可以同时连接 wifi 和数据网络。
为什么我需要这个?
在我的应用程序中,我通过 wifi 与相机连接,我正在从该相机获取数据,我需要将这些数据发送到服务器。当我连接到该相机时,我无法连接到任何其他网络(WIFI 或数据连接),但通过使用上述应用程序,我可以连接到 WIFI(用于连接相机)和数据网络同时,我可以从相机中获取数据并将其发送到服务器。
我不想在我的应用程序中有任何依赖。我该如何克服这个问题?
任何帮助将不胜感激。
android - 检查 WiFi 和移动数据是否处于活动状态
在一个 android studio 项目中,我想检查活动的互联网,为此我使用这个类。它的工作但是。问题是它仅在连接不可用时才起作用。但我只想在连接处于活动状态且可行时返回 true。因为该应用程序与 webview 一起使用,并且如果连接是一周的或不活动的,那么它会显示无法访问的错误。它最常发生在 WiFi 上。请帮忙
networking - ALOHA 中的脆弱时间取决于帧传输时间 (Tfr),但在 CSMA 中它取决于帧传播时间
Q: 为什么ALOHA中的易受攻击时间取决于帧传输时间(Tfr),而在CSMA中它取决于帧传播时间(Tp)-->我知道易受攻击时间是有可能发生冲突的时间任何地方都没有关于传输时间和传播时间的正确解释。请帮忙
ios - Swift - 获取移动数据当前使用情况图
是否可以在下面的屏幕截图中检索“当前期间”下的值?
有没有办法以编程方式重置这个数字?
android - 如何以编程方式检测受限的移动数据?
在某些设备(设备可能是也可能不是根设备)中,我们可以选择限制 wifi 和移动数据。
如何以编程方式检查设备受限的互联网连接?
android - 如何处理wifi和移动数据之间的网络变化?
我正在构建一个 VoIP 应用程序。在 VoIP 呼叫期间,当用户在 WiFi 和移动数据之间切换时,我在处理该场景时遇到了问题。
在我的呼叫屏幕活动中,我已注册接收器,这有助于我获得有关网络更改方案的通知。
这是我用来检测 onRecieve 方法中网络变化的代码。conn_name
是保存先前连接名称的私有类级别变量。
所以使用上述方法我能够检测到网络变化。但是当我连接到 WiFi 时会发生一件奇怪的事情。当我的应用程序最初启动时,它与移动数据连接。当用户进入他已知的 WiFi 区域时,他会连接到他已知的 WiFi。由于始终选择 WiFi 作为默认路由,Android 切换到 WiFi 并且我收到 WiFi 已打开的网络通知。
所以我将我的应用程序 IP 地址更新为 WiFi IP 地址,所以这里没有问题。但是移动数据仍然同时连接,但getActiveNetworkInfo()告诉我,即使我很早就连接到移动数据,我也清楚地连接了 WiFi。
所以问题是当用户关闭 WiFi 按钮时,移动数据仍然连接,但我仍然收到 WiFi 关闭的通知。即使我的手机仍连接到移动数据,这表明我的网络已断开连接。
但一秒钟后,我收到移动数据已连接的通知。但是一旦我收到网络断开连接,我就关闭了我的 VoIP 通话。因此,当我收到关于 WiFi 已关闭的通知时,如何确定移动数据是否仍处于连接状态。
我尝试了 getActiveNetworkInfo() 但当我收到关闭 WiFi 的通知时它恰好为空。
我已经关注了这个链接:
Android API 调用以确定用户设置“数据已启用”
如何判断“移动网络数据”是启用还是禁用(即使通过 WiFi 连接)?
使用上面的链接,我可以检测到当用户连接 mobiledata 时移动数据按钮已启用。它给了我真实的信息。但是当这种特殊情况发生时,问题就会发生。
现在,当 wifi 被禁用时,我会收到通知,但它显示移动数据被禁用,即使我的移动数据已启用。我无法处理这种情况,因为我在收到已断开连接的通知时会断开呼叫。
java - 来电时无法打开套接字
当通过移动数据(4G)来电时,我尝试将数据发送到服务器。我收到以下错误之一:
java.net.UnknownHostException:主机未解析:xyz.xy
或者
java.net.SocketTimeoutException:15000 毫秒后无法连接到 /xxx.xxx.xxx.xxx(端口 yyyyyy)
WIFI开启时,来电时正在发送数据。
以下是部分代码:
来电时通过移动数据 (4G) 发送数据有问题吗?或者我缺少任何设置?
编辑
我在读,如果手机支持 SVDO 技术或 4G LTE,调制解调器可以接受呼叫和发送数据。我的手机小米红米 3S 就有这项技术。
ios - 当wifi和移动数据都打开时如何查找网络连接是否通过移动数据
据我所知,使用可达性类,可以找到设备是否与 wifi 或移动数据连接,但如果两者都保留在设备中怎么办。
我们能知道使用可达性类吗?
当两者都保持打开时,是否可以检测数据包是否通过移动数据或wifi
我找不到太多关于它的信息。
有小费吗
android - 以编程方式使用 android 应用打开或关闭移动数据。
我想通过按下按钮 On 或按钮 Off 来打开或关闭移动数据。我已经在清单文件中为 setOnClickListner 和 Given Permission 编写了这段代码。但我无法打开移动数据。我只想打开移动数据没有任何配置。我的 android 操作系统版本是 Marshmellow。
以下是清单文件:-
css - “display:none”是否会阻止内容被加载?
我想在移动设备上隐藏视频。我通过使用“@media screen and (max-width: ###px)”和“display:none”来做到这一点,这工作正常,但这会阻止视频被加载吗?
基本上我希望视频不加载移动数据漫游,以便移动设备上的用户不会为此使用他们的漫游数据。
有没有更方便的方法来做到这一点?